A bankruptcy is a legal process that provides debt relief for individuals and businesses. It is a legal proceeding in which a person or business assets are liquidated to pay off creditors. A bankruptcy can be filed under different chapters of the US Bankruptcy Code, including Chapter 7, Chapter 11, and Chapter 13. Each chapter has different requirements and effects on the debtor. Individuals or businesses may file for bankruptcy to protect themselves from creditors, discharge debts, or reorganize their finances.
